Effect of ozone therapy on the healing of surgical wounds in BALB/c mice

ABSTRACT

Healing is an essential process for skin repair. Aiming at restoring the protective function of the skin, therapies such as ozone therapy have been proposed, given the fact that it stimulates angiogenesis, activates aerobic metabolic pathways and increases growth factors. This study evaluates the effect of ozone therapy on the healing of uncomplicated surgical wounds in BALB/c mice, through macroscopic and microscopic analysis. An experimental study was carried out in 32 BALB/c mice, divided into four groups, in accordance with the ozone dose applied after surgical injury. Healing was evaluated 14 days postoperatively. A lower incidence of dehiscence and better tissue maturation were observed in the group that received three doses of ozone. There was a significant increase in collagen formation and maturation. Statistical analysis showed significant differences compared to the control group. These findings suggest that ozone may improve the quality of healing in healthy models, supporting the need for further clinical studies to continue assessing its efficacy and applicability.
